ad58ebcc | 184 | /** @brief Update the state of one of the control icons |
00959300 | 185 | * @param icon Target icon |
ad58ebcc | 186 | * @param visible True if this version of the button should be visible |
187 | * @param usable True if the button is currently usable | |
188 | * | |
189 | * Several of the icons, rather bizarrely, come in pairs: for instance exactly | |
190 | * one of the play and pause buttons is supposed to be visible at any given | |
191 | * moment. | |
192 | * | |
193 | * @p usable need not take into account server availability, that is done | |
194 | * automatically. | |
195 | */ | |
00959300 | 196 | static void update_icon(const struct icon *icon, |
ad58ebcc | 197 | int visible, int usable) { |
198 | /* If the connection is down nothing is ever usable */ | |
00959300 | 199 | if(!(last_state & DISORDER_CONNECTED)) |
ad58ebcc | 200 | usable = 0; |
00959300 RK |
201 | fprintf(stderr, "%s usable=%d visible=%d\n", icon->tip, usable, visible); |
202 | (visible ? gtk_widget_show : gtk_widget_hide)(icon->button); | |
ad58ebcc | 203 | /* Only both updating usability if the button is visible */ |
204 | if(visible) | |
00959300 | 205 | gtk_widget_set_sensitive(icon->button, usable); |
460b9539 | 206 | } |

298 | /* Volume mapping. We consider left, right, volume to be in [0,1] | |
299 | * and balance to be in [-1,1]. | |
300 | * | |
301 | * First, we just have volume = max(left, right). | |
302 | * | |
303 | * Balance we consider to linearly represent the amount by which the quieter | |
304 | * channel differs from the louder. In detail: | |
305 | * | |
306 | * if right > left then balance > 0: | |
307 | * balance = 0 => left = right (as an endpoint, not an instance) | |
308 | * balance = 1 => left = 0 | |
309 | * fitting to linear, left = right * (1 - balance) | |
310 | * so balance = 1 - left / right | |
311 | * (right > left => right > 0 so no division by 0.) | |
312 | * | |
313 | * if left > right then balance < 0: | |
314 | * balance = 0 => right = left (same caveat as above) | |
315 | * balance = -1 => right = 0 | |
316 | * again fitting to linear, right = left * (1 + balance) | |
317 | * so balance = right / left - 1 | |
318 | * (left > right => left > 0 so no division by 0.) | |
319 | * | |
320 | * if left = right then we just have balance = 0. | |
321 | * | |
322 | * Thanks to Clive and Andrew. | |
323 | */ | |
324 | ||
325 | static double max(double x, double y) { | |
326 | return x > y ? x : y; | |
327 | } | |
328 | ||
329 | static double left(double v, double b) { | |
330 | if(b > 0) /* volume = right */ | |
331 | return v * (1 - b); | |
332 | else /* volume = left */ | |
333 | return v; | |
334 | } | |
335 | ||
336 | static double right(double v, double b) { | |
337 | if(b > 0) /* volume = right */ | |
338 | return v; | |
339 | else /* volume = left */ | |
340 | return v * (1 + b); | |
341 | } | |
342 | ||
343 | static double volume(double l, double r) { | |
344 | return max(l, r); | |
345 | } | |
346 | ||
347 | static double balance(double l, double r) { | |
348 | if(l > r) | |
349 | return r / l - 1; | |
350 | else if(r > l) | |
351 | return 1 - l / r; | |
352 | else /* left = right */ | |
353 | return 0; | |
354 | } | |
